I am surprised to find no other entries in Drupal forum regarding an issue I experienced yesterday.
With clean-urls enabled I have discovered that if any drupal webpage has more than one arg in the url , ie http://mysite.ca/arg[0]/arg[1]/...
then images linked relative to the site don't appear.
relative link: <img src="sites/all/themes/zen/zen/images/Angel.png" /> doesn't work
absolute link: <img src="http://tbn2.google.com/images?q=tbn:_cKCkJsBudpciM:http://www.sciencemusings.com/blog/uploaded_images/angel-718605.jpg" /> works
When clean-urls are disabled, the images work on every pages. This hold for the different sites on my multi-site set up both locally and remote sites.
